Vadhandhi: The Mystery of Mani, the eight-episode second season of the Tamil series, released on Prime Video on August 7.
Sasikumar stars as SI Moosa Raaza, a police sub-inspector transferred to the Padambathur police station near Madurai in 2025.
A human skeleton discovered during a bhoomi puja at a Union Minister's highway inauguration sparks a political controversy between the Central and State governments.
Raaza's investigation, aided by colleague Ramar (Vivek Prasanna), reveals two skeletal remains and links jailed jallikattu champion Modakkathan Mani (Yashwanth) to the case.
Critics praise Sasikumar's performance and his chemistry with Vivek Prasanna but note the middle episodes become unnecessarily convoluted.
